|
List of Macintosh software
|
This list of Macintosh software reveals Mac OS computer programs. Since the library of Mac OS programs is unmanageable, this list is confined to those programs for which a Wikipedia article exists.
For old software, see List of old Macintosh software.
Audio
More at Digital audio workstation products
see CAD, 3D graphics
CD and DVD authoring
Chat (text, voice, video)
Children's software
Developer tools and IDEs
- Apache Web Server
- Aptana
- CodeWarrior - development environment & framework
- Coldstone game engine
- Dylan programming language
- Eclipse - an open source Java-based IDE for developing rich-client applications. Includes SWT library (replacing Swing by using underlying OS' native windowing capabilities)
- Fink - Debian package manager for ported Unix software.
- Free Pascal - A Borland Pascal and Delphi compatible development system. XCode plugin available.
- GNU Compiler Collection
- Glasgow Haskell Compiler
- HotSpot - Sun's Java Virtual Machine
- HyperCard - Classic-only IDE
- MacApp - application development framework Pascal and C++
- Macintosh Programmer's Workshop (MPW)
- Macromedia Authorware - Application (CBT, eLearning) development. No Mac development environment since version 4, though can still package applications with the 'Mac Packager' for OS 8 through 10 playback.
- MacZoop - C++ application framework
- Mono - An open source implementation of Microsoft's .NET Framework featuring a C# compiler.
- NetBeans - modular, open source, multi-language platform and IDE for Java written 100% in Java.
- Omnis Studio - cross-platform development environment for creating enterprise and web applications for Mac OS X, Windows, Linux, and Solaris.
- Panorama (database engine)
- Perl
- PHP
- Python
- Qt Designer - an IDE for C++ GUI applications, by Trolltech
- REALbasic - Cross-platform BASIC programming language IDE
- ResEdit - resource editor
- Revolution - High-level cross-platform IDE
- Script Debugger - an AppleScript and Open Scripting Architecture IDE
- SuperCard - High-level IDE
- TextMate - Very type-efficient multi-propose text editor supporting ruby, php, python and many more
- WebObjects
- wxPython - IDE merging Python and wxWidgets
- Xcode - An IDE made by Apple, which comes as a part of Mac OS X and is also available as a download. It is previously known as Project Builder.
E-mail clients
FTP clients
Games
See List of Macintosh games
Graphics, layout, and desktop publishing
CAD, 3D graphics
Distributed document authoring
File conversion and management
Layout and desktop publishing
Raster and vector graphics
Integrated software technologies
Internet software suites
Mathematics software
Media Center
Multimedia authoring
Networking and telecommunications
News aggregators
Office and productivity
Operating systems
Peer-to-peer file sharing
Reference Tools
Text editors
Typing Tutors
Utilities
- Activity Monitor - monitor system hardware and software
- AppZapper - uninstaller
- Automator
- Backup
- Boot Camp
- Butler
- CandyBar
- CDFinder - disk cataloging software
- CrossOver
- Dashboard
- DOSBox
- Growl - global notifications system
- iArchiver - discover the mac way to handle archives
- Konfabulator - JavaScript-based widget system
- LaunchBar - LaunchBar provides instant access to your data, to search engines and more, just by entering short abbreviations of the searched item's name.
- MarcoPolo - context-aware computing for Mac OS X
- Parallels Workstation - emulates an IBM-compatible PC on an Intel Mac, letting you run PC operating systems, including Windows and Linux
- Q - emulates an IBM-compatible PC on a Mac, letting you run PC operating systems
- Quicksilver - An evolving framework for accessing and manipulating many forms of personal data
- SheepShaver - PowerPC emulator, allows, among other things, running Mac OS 9 on Intel Macs
- Sherlock - file searching (version 2), web services (version 3)
- StuffIt Expander - data compression
- Stickies, a program to put Post-It Note-like notes on the desktop
- VMware - virtualisation software
- Wget
- Wine - Windows API reimplementation
- Virtual PC, emulates an IBM-compatible PC on a PPC Mac, letting you run PC operating systems. PowerPC only.
- Xsan
Video
Web browsers
Web design and content management
Weblog clients
Misc applications
- Breve - Artificial life simulator
- Celestia - 3D astronomy program
|